Klock Werks - Stand Io Mount Mini Bk - KWD-MINI-BLK

Klock Werks
SKU:
UP-0636-0211
$89.95
(No reviews yet)
Current Stock:
Adding to cart… The item has been added
Klock Werks - Stand Io Mount Mini Bk - KWD-MINI-BLK